The Importance of Premium Gasoline

Why Premium Gasoline Matters

Using high-quality gasoline is crucial for the optimal performance of your Mercedes-Benz. According to the owner's manual,Mercedes-Benz: How to Maintain Peak Performance and Pristine Appearance Articles premium gasoline is recommended to prevent engine knocking and ensure smooth operation. Using lower-grade fuel can lead to engine damage and reduced efficiency. A study by AAA found that using premium gasoline in vehicles designed for it can improve fuel economy by up to 2.7% and increase horsepower by up to 4.4% (source).

Gentle Driving Habits

The Impact of Driving Style

Aggressive driving, such as rapid acceleration and hard braking, can significantly wear down your vehicle.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, aggressive driving can lower your gas mileage by 15-30% at highway speeds and 10-40% in stop-and-go traffic (source). By adopting a more patient driving style, you can extend the life of your Mercedes-Benz and enjoy a smoother ride.

Regular Maintenance

Essential Maintenance Tasks

Routine maintenance is vital for any vehicle, but it's especially important for luxury cars like Mercedes-Benz. Regular oil changes, brake pad replacements, and tune-ups are essential. According to a study by CarMD, the average cost of a check engine light-related repair in the U.S. is $381, but regular maintenance can help prevent these costly repairs (source). Keeping up with scheduled maintenance not only ensures your car runs better but also helps it ride smoother.

Fresh Paint Job

Revitalizing Your Vehicle's Appearance

Over time, the paint on your Mercedes-Benz may fade or lose its luster. A fresh coat of paint can make a significant difference in your vehicle's appearance. According to a survey by Kelley Blue Book, a new paint job can increase a car's resale value by up to 20% (source). Whether you choose the original color or a new one, a fresh paint job can give your car a new lease on life.

Proper Tire Inflation

The Benefits of Correct Tire Pressure

Maintaining the correct tire pressure is crucial for fuel efficiency and tire longevity. Under-inflated tires can reduce fuel economy by about 0.2% for every 1 psi drop in the average pressure of all tires (source). Use a tire gauge to check the pressure regularly or have a professional do it for you. Properly inflated tires ensure your Mercedes-Benz runs efficiently and safely.
